Output 15716100f3162c632dec982c133d780e32a3323c5158d7c3ad84f4c939601593:1

value
76275
script pubkey
OP_0 OP_PUSHBYTES_20 de0c16aefa73dc7ea310bb0ac458d13cc76e4cd1
address
ltc1qmcxpdth6w0w8agcshv9vgkx38nrkunx3xddv5l
transaction
15716100f3162c632dec982c133d780e32a3323c5158d7c3ad84f4c939601593
spent
true